Re: What to make of this apt-get update output.



Harry Putnam wrote:
> First the sources.list:
> 
>   deb http://ftp.us.debian.org/debian/ wheezy main contrib non-free
>   # deb-src http://ftp.us.debian.org/debian/ wheezy main
> 
>   deb http://security.debian.org/ wheezy/updates main contrib non-free
>   # deb-src http://security.debian.org/ wheezy/updates main

Note: No volatile there.  But you have volatile in the errors below.

> Err http://volatile.debian.org wheezy/volatile/non-free i386 Packages
>   404  Not Found [IP: 130.89.149.227 80]
> W: Failed to fetch http://volatile.debian.org/debian-volatile/dists/wheezy/volatile/non-free/binary-i386/Packages  404  Not Found [IP: 130.89.149.227 80]

Recently added to apt is the ability to have additional files in the
/etc/apt/sources.list.d/ directory.  Do you have additional files
there?  I think you must.  And think that those files must have
volatile listed in them.

As I am sure you know volatile has changed names in Squeeze and is now
"wheezy-updates" very confusingly similar to "wheezy/updates".  I am
hoping you find the problem in /etc/apt/sources.list.d/something and
will have your problem solved there.
